Working with the Wisewoman Archetypes...

Across cultures and throughout history, women have marked this important transition.

The post-menopausal woman was recognised as seer, healer, truth-speaker, guide, and elder — one who no longer lived to please or perform, but to play a leadership role and ensure the survival of the community through the wisdom of lived experience.

The Wisewoman archetypes are not ideas to aspire to. They are innate capacities that awaken through menopause when they are understood, supported, and consciously embodied.

Working with archetypes gives us:

  • Language for experiences that are otherwise confusing or overwhelming

  •  A map for the emotional and spiritual terrain of menopause

  • Permission to release old identities without panic or shame

  • A way to reclaim authority, intuition, and self-trust

Rather than asking “What’s wrong with me?”, archetypal work invites the deeper question: “Who am I becoming now?”

A grounded, trauma-aware approach...

The Wisewoman Way is not spiritual bypassing, self-improvement, or positive thinking.

It recognises that menopause often activates:

  • Unresolved grief and loss

  • Suppressed anger and truth

  • Old trauma stored in the body as confusion, anxiety and even terror

  • Exhaustion from decades of emotional labour

This pathway is designed to meet women where they actually are — physically, emotionally, and relationally — with practices that are nervous-system aware, embodied, and respectful of personal pace.

You will not be pushed to “rise above” your experience. Instead, you will be supported to listen, integrate, and reclaim what has been waiting beneath the surface.
